The RPI has drone in its sound, is this also true for Z4M roadsters ?
Can you please let us know your experience with drone?

There was some noticeable drone between 2k-3k under load at initial installation. I added a layer of dynamat xtreme in the trunk with a double layer right above the exhaust. That combined with the gradual breaking in of the exhaust greatly reduced the drone. I had them for 500 miles so they may have mellowed out more in the future. The overall volume was still high.
